Update: Structure Fire on Anderson Way

Mar 15, 2017 | 5:00 AM

Update: 4 pm March 15:

Fire investigators are estimating up to 35-thousand dollars damage from a structure fire Tuesday on Anderson Way.

The blaze started in the floor joist area of a storage building with living area above, located behind City Furniture.

Fire-Rescue Deputy Chief Jack Blair says the cause did not appear to be suspicious and may have been an electrical short.


Update: 5 am March 15:

Vernon Fire Rescue was called out to a small blaze around 5 pm Tuesday afternoon behind City Furniture and Kal Tire on Anderson Way.

A two story storage building with living area above was damaged when the fire started in the floor joist area and extended up into the attic.

“Cause unknown at this time. Investigation will be done in the morning,” says Deputy Fire Chief Jack Blair.

There were no injuries.

Blair says another call Tuesday evening to Sunset Properties at 9150 Sunset Road was just smoke from an air exchanger malfunction, with no fire damage.
